The so-called Hybrid Manufacturing, is nothing more and nothing less than the blend of subtractive and additive manufacturing processes. This is news today because an increasing number of high-profile machine tool manufacturers that are bringing to market hybrid CNC multi-tasking machines combining traditional CNC machining with additive manufacturing on the same machine.
